Output e1bb4e4ca5839d07f1943b637c69050b0f1a8e1883a2e82576c17d4bf1c6fc04:4

value
344979755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00d5a8d0e409e4ce484525a2d28d66bbaf4e2f51 OP_EQUAL
address
31mRsrw5u1TAZfgod9dfQQoCfkiRp7UczL
transaction
e1bb4e4ca5839d07f1943b637c69050b0f1a8e1883a2e82576c17d4bf1c6fc04
confirmations
388820
spent
true